Я хочу знать, сколько инстансов EC2 я использую с течением времени. Я могу просмотреть эти данные из следующего меню:
Auto Scaling Groups
monitoring
вкладка Total Instances ( Count )
URL этого представления должен выглядеть примерно так
https: //<region>
.console.aws.amazon.com / ec2 / autoscaling / home? region =<region>
#AutoScalingGroups: id =<my-id>
; view = мониторинг; SH_S = Успешно
(конкретная информация для моего приложения заменена на <text>
)
Однако если бы я хотел воспроизвести этот запрос в AWS CloudWatch, я не знаю, какой поисковый запрос использовать в языке запросов. Запрос по умолчанию, который предоставляется при попытке создать график:
SEARCH('{AWS/EC2,InstanceId} MetricName="CPUUtilization"', 'Average', 300)
Когда я ищу документация «Доступные метрики CloudWatch для ваших экземпляров» Я не вижу метрики, которая позволила бы мне определить количество запущенных экземпляров в данный момент. Я нашел SampleCount
срок; однако это количество точек данных, отобранных для статистики.